The Current State Growth and Real World Application

Charting the Growth Market Adoption and Key Metrics

Data from platforms like DeFi Llama reveals a clear narrative of exponential growth in the decentralized lending sector, with Total Value Locked (TVL) swelling into the tens of billions. This metric, which represents the total value of assets deposited in a protocol, serves as a primary indicator of user trust and market confidence. The consistent upward trajectory of TVL across major protocols over recent years illustrates a powerful and sustained shift of capital from traditional financial systems to on-chain alternatives.

Beyond aggregate capital, user adoption statistics paint an equally compelling picture. A steady increase in the number of unique active wallets interacting with lending protocols and rising transaction volumes signal a broadening appeal, moving from niche crypto enthusiasts to more mainstream and even institutional participants. Interestingly, this sector has demonstrated remarkable resilience, often experiencing significant capital inflows during periods of broader market volatility. This trend suggests that investors are increasingly viewing decentralized lending platforms not merely as speculative instruments but as a robust and evolving financial infrastructure capable of weathering economic uncertainty.

Innovations in Action a Case Study of Protocol Design

To understand the mechanics driving this trend, emerging protocols like Mutuum Finance (MUTM) offer a clear case study in modern decentralized lending architecture. A key innovation is the adoption of a dual-model system designed to cater to a wider range of user needs. This approach contrasts an automated Peer-to-Contract (P2C) model, where users interact with algorithmically managed liquidity pools, with a more customizable Peer-to-Peer (P2P) model that facilitates direct, bespoke loan agreements between individuals. This flexibility provides users with a choice between passive, set-and-forget yield generation and active, tailored financial arrangements.

The functionality of these advanced protocols is underpinned by sophisticated tokenization systems that enhance both transparency and composability within the wider DeFi ecosystem. For instance, when a user provides liquidity to a P2C pool, they receive representative mtTokens, which act as a claim on their share of the pool and accrue value as interest is earned. Conversely, borrowers are issued debt tokens that track their outstanding obligations. This mechanism not only creates a clear and immutable record of all financial positions but also allows these positions to be used as building blocks in other DeFi applications, a concept known as “money legos.”

Industry Perspectives on Protocol Viability and Trust

Financial analysts and blockchain developers consistently emphasize that building long-term trust is paramount for protocol viability. A critical element in this process is the establishment of a transparent and publicly accessible development roadmap. The practice of launching phased testnets, such as a V1 on the Sepolia Testnet, is viewed by experts as a best practice. This approach allows the community to scrutinize the code, test functionality in a controlled environment, and provide valuable feedback before mainnet deployment, significantly de-risking the protocol and fostering a sense of shared ownership.

Expert opinion also converges on the critical importance of sustainable tokenomics, moving beyond inflationary models toward systems that generate real value. Mechanisms such as revenue-sharing “buy-and-distribute” systems are increasingly highlighted as a hallmark of a mature economic design. In this model, a portion of the protocol’s revenue is used to purchase its native token from the open market, creating consistent buy pressure. These purchased tokens are then distributed to long-term stakers, creating a powerful incentive loop that rewards platform participation and aligns the interests of the protocol with its users.

Furthermore, industry insiders stress the non-negotiable role of automated risk management in protecting platform solvency and lender capital. The integration of sophisticated liquidator bots is a key component of this strategy. These automated agents constantly monitor the health of all outstanding loans, and if a borrower’s collateral value falls below a predetermined threshold, the bots automatically liquidate the position to repay the debt. This systematic process prevents the accumulation of bad debt and ensures the stability and integrity of the entire lending ecosystem, a feature that experts cite as crucial for attracting risk-averse capital.

The Future Outlook Challenges and Opportunities Ahead

Looking ahead, the next wave of innovation in decentralized lending is poised to tackle more complex financial frontiers. The development of undercollateralized and even uncollateralized lending, likely facilitated by decentralized identity solutions and on-chain credit scoring, represents a significant opportunity to mirror and improve upon traditional credit markets. Moreover, the integration of real-world assets (RWAs) as collateral—such as tokenized real estate, invoices, or equities—is set to unlock trillions of dollars in illiquid capital, bridging the gap between the digital and physical economies and dramatically expanding the scope of on-chain finance.

The societal benefits of wider adoption are profound. By providing open and permissionless access to financial services, decentralized lending holds the potential to dramatically enhance financial inclusion for the billions of unbanked and underbanked individuals worldwide. For existing market participants, it promises greater capital efficiency by reducing overhead and enabling near-instantaneous settlement. Ultimately, this trend points toward a more transparent global financial system where rules are codified in open-source software and transactions are verifiable on a public ledger, reducing friction and systemic risk.

Despite the immense potential, the path to mainstream adoption is not without its obstacles. Navigating the complex and often ambiguous landscape of global financial regulation remains a primary challenge for developers and users alike. Concurrently, the ever-present risk of smart contract vulnerabilities requires relentless auditing and security best practices to prevent catastrophic exploits. Finally, overcoming the scalability limitations of underlying blockchains is essential to handle the transaction throughput required for a global-scale financial system, ensuring that platforms remain responsive and affordable for all users.
